Max Homa faced a significant challenge as he attempted to qualify for the upcoming U.S. Open at Oakmont. Lacking the necessary exemptions, he turned to a qualifier held in Ohio, which unfolded on a pivotal Monday.
Known as Golf’s Longest Day, this qualifying event saw Homa competing alongside other prominent players, including Rickie Fowler, Cameron Young, Bud Cauley, Jake Knapp, Padraig Harrington, and Adam Hadwin. They all aimed to secure one of the limited spots available for the prestigious event at ten different locations nationwide.
Kinsale Golf and Fitness Club hosted six of these qualifying opportunities. Players were in for a grueling day with two rounds of golf. After completing his 36th hole, Homa found himself in a tense five-man playoff. Alongside Fowler, Young, Eric Cole, and Chase Johnson, he battled for the coveted qualification. In the end, Young triumphed with a birdie on the 38th hole, claiming the last available position.
